Year In Review 2019: Citroën C3 Aircross
The C3 Aircross SUV is available in two trim levels, the Feel and the Shine.
Both trims are 1.2l PureTech 6 speed automatic with an output of 81kW.
The Shine which we tested however has 17 inch alloy wheels which makes for a comfortable SUV ride, whereas the Feel is fitted with 16 inch alloy wheels.
We liked the funky interior and exterior design with bold orange trim around the headlamps, on the mirrors and roof rack, interior on the air vent, seats and steering wheel.
The compact SUV has great ground clearance, a spacious 410l boot, a 7 inch touchscreen display with navigation and smartphone connectivity with Apple CarPlay, Andoid Auto and MirrorLink.
Safety is also key in the C3 Aircross SUV with a lane departure warning system which warns you with an audible signal if you have crossed a white line without using an indicator.
Keyless entry and start, hill start assist, park assist, LED daytime running lights and the 3D effect rear lights are some of the great features of this fun SUV.
The Feel is priced at R 339 900 and the Shine which is pictured here is priced at R 359 900. 📷 @ziyaad_86
